🎓 Eligibility Criteria: Educational Qualification
For Assistant / UDC (Post No. 1, 3 & 5)
- Graduation with a minimum of 60% marks or 6.32 CGPA (on a 10-point scale) from a recognised university.
- Graduation must have been completed within the stipulated duration of the course as prescribed by the university.
- Proficiency in the use of computers is mandatory.
For JPA / Stenographer (Post No. 2, 4 & 6)
- Graduation with minimum 60% marks / 6.32 CGPA + one-year experience as Steno-Typist/Stenographer + minimum speed of 60 words per minute (w.p.m.) in English Stenography; OR
- Diploma in Commercial/Secretarial Practice with minimum 60% marks / 6.32 CGPA + one-year experience as Steno-Typist/Stenographer + 60 w.p.m. speed in English Stenography.
- Proficiency in the use of computers is mandatory.
- Note: Candidates holding DCP/DCCP diplomas with a BOAT Apprenticeship Training Certificate (under Apprenticeship Act 1961) will have this treated as equivalent to one year of Steno-Typist/Stenographer experience.
CGPA/Percentage Rule: Where a university mentions both CGPA and percentage, meeting at least one criterion is sufficient. Where only CGPA is mentioned, conversion to percentage for eligibility is not permitted, regardless of any conversion formula prescribed by the institution — the same applies in reverse for percentage-only mark sheets. Special rules also apply for Dual/Integrated Degree programmes (see official advertisement, Para 3).

📝 Selection Process
Stage 1: Written Test
- Single Objective-type paper of 150 minutes duration (with compensation time for PwBD candidates).
- Marking scheme: +1 for correct answer, −0.25 for wrong answer.
- Qualifying marks: 50% for UR category, 40% for reserved categories (against notified reserved vacancies).
- Conducted at 38 centres across India including Vishakhapatnam, Hyderabad, Chennai, Bengaluru, Delhi, Kolkata, Mumbai, Pune and more.
- No TA is paid for attending the Written Test.
Stage 2: Skill Test
- Shortlisting ratio: 1:5 (maximum) of category-wise vacancies, with a minimum of 10 candidates.
- For Assistant/UDC: Computer Literacy Test only (MS Word, MS Excel, MS PowerPoint) — duration 75 minutes.
- For JPA/Stenographer: Computer Literacy Test + Stenography Test (Pitman's shorthand, 300 words @ 60 w.p.m. dictation, 5 minutes; transcription on computer, 30 minutes).
- Passing marks: 60% for UR, 50% for reserved categories (Computer Literacy Test); maximum 10% mistakes for UR and 12% for reserved categories (Stenography Test).
Final Selection
Final merit is prepared based on marks scored in the Written Test among candidates who qualify the Skill Test. In case of a tie, tie-breakers apply in order: (1) marks in General Intelligence & Reasoning (for Assistant/UDC) or English Language & Comprehension (for JPA/Steno), followed by (2) date of birth, with the older candidate ranked higher.
